Instantly Mind Blown


When launching the game for the first time I was seriously mind blown at how nostalgic I felt with the game. Frontier, the development team behind this and Roller Coaster Tycoon 3, definitely knew how to give off the original vibe with today’s modern graphics and mechanics.

Right off the bat you create an avatar for yourself and then you can start playing in career mode, sandbox mode or doing challenges within different types of environments.

Your avatar is shown to friends and to others if you create your own designs with the Steam workshop!

I went ahead and started with the career mode because one of my favorite parts about the original Roller Coaster Tycoon games was having to complete the objectives for each park and they would get more and more difficult as you completed each one.

Planet Coaster has that same sort of gameplay within the career mode. I have only gone through two of the three levels in the first set of careers and although it was pretty easy to get through both of them – there was a smile on my face the whole time.

The pirate theme set is the first set and it throws you into parks with that theme and this first set is designed for beginners to get a feel for the game.

Having played a lot of Roller Coaster Tycoon in my life I already had a general idea of how it was all going to work but it was good to know how the camera controls and what not worked before trying to go nuts with a bunch of different parks!

When I got into the first level the sounds, rides and the way you construct everything… it really felt extremely nostalgic yet a feeling of total freshness since it’s all a brand new experience.

There were all sorts of pirate props from cannons to soldiers patrolling to pirates shooting their guns and you can seamlessly zoom in and out to anything and everything you see. It really is mind blowing!

You can also have different camera views while looking at different rides throughout your park such as a cinematic view or even in a seat of the ride to see what it looks like actually riding it.

Endless Creativity = Hours of Gameplay


I mentioned the Steam Workshop briefly above – I haven’t fully explored it yet – but you can really let yourself go if you have a creative side and you want to build buildings, rides and other attractions for anyone else that’s playing the game.

Object placing is a breeze, everything just seems to connect without any problem and it’s all super fluid. You can tell that the developers took a lot of time to make sure that customizing anything from scenery to rides was made so that it was as simple as possible.

I’ve gone through and looked at a view workshop items and it’s crazy what people have been able to come up with! I saw one that looked like some kind of a spaceship with thrusters going out the back, a mine cart thing that would go well in any western park and even sci-fi bathrooms.
